So i fell in love w hurst nitro stick 2. Problem is its for manual cars only. theres a 2 bolt system. Guy from hurst said its best to cut shifter and weld this on. I dont plan on racing car but def need it strong enough. not to break. any ideas on this. im in nyc area and wpuld prefer someone closer but wouldnt mind shipping it. Shifter material is t6 anodized aluminum. Id weld ot to a quick silver shifter.

You are going to need to measure carefully. With it canted forward like that, it might hit the radio pod when in park.

Welding T6 can/will cause loss of heat treat/strength....[Don't ask How I know this.]
